Michael Rosso: The Mental Game of Golf
Michael Rosso, founder of Master the Mental Game, has been a professional facilitator and coach for 25 years. He has worked with more than 50,000 people worldwide – including corporate executives, performing artists, athletes, educators, students, military officers, clergy and PGA golf instructors.
While golf is a recent obsession for him, Michael realized that it provides a perfect platform for coaching life skills. Whether engaged in one-on-one coaching or leading a group of 300, Michael is dedicated to making a difference in people’s lives.
He brings to his work a deep understanding of professional coaching relationships and a clear sense of what it takes to win in high stake situations.
He was a starting high school varsity player in three sports, played college baseball and trained and performed as a professional opera singer for ten years. Michael knows the value of hard work and commitment, but even more, the joy of sharing in someone’s growth.
Michael has resided in Marin County, California, for the last 25 years, just a short walk away from the little public course where he first gave up on the frustrating golf game of his youth. He enjoys his small town life as well as his world travels with his wife and two sons.
